Paddle Matthew’s Head: 10 km Along Fundy’s Sandstone Cliffs and the World’s Highest Tides
A focused 3.5-hour guided coastal kayak journey from FreshAir Adventure that traverses Fundy National Park’s cliffs and beaches and includes an expert shore-side ’Tide Talk’ with snacks.
Paddle Matthew’s Head: 10 km Along Fundy’s Sandstone Cliffs and the World’s Highest Tides.
Matthew’s Head Tour is FreshAir Adventure’s most popular ocean excursion out of Alma, a true coastal journey along the wild shoreline of Fundy National Park. After outfitting and a relaxed on‑shore lesson you’ll paddle roughly 10 km beneath sandstone cliffs, past quiet beaches and through the dramatic tidal flows that make the Bay of Fundy famous, pausing midway on a secluded beach for a signature Tide Talk and home‑baked snacks.

What the day feels like
What the trip feels like
This is an active, coastal expedition rather than a short harbour float: after gearing up and a relaxed on‑shore lesson you set out for an approximately 10 km paddle that alternates sweeping open water, sheltered coves and lee of sandstone cliffs. Midway the group lands for a focused interpretive stop—the Tide Talk—paired with home‑baked snacks and time to take photos, then returns along the same dynamic shoreline to complete the roughly 3.5‑hour outing.

Frequently asked questions
Planning Your Outing
How long is the Matthew’s Head Tour?
The full guided outing runs approximately 3.5 hours.
How far do we paddle?
Participants paddle roughly 10 km along the coastline of Fundy National Park during the tour.
Do I need prior kayaking experience?
No prior kayaking experience is required; the operator provides outfitting and a relaxed on‑shore lesson before launch.
Is there a minimum age?
Yes, the tour is for participants aged 12 years and older.
Are food and drinks provided?
Yes—the tour includes a mid‑trip stop on a secluded beach featuring the operator’s Tide Talk along with home‑baked snacks and drinks.
